How did the Columbian Exchange affect population size and movement?

Respuesta :

YourSackOfLearning
YourSackOfLearning YourSackOfLearning
  • 02-09-2020

Answer: The Columbian Exchange causes population growth in Europe by bringing new crops from the Americans and started Europe’s economic shift towards capitalism.
